Currently made it to the 2nd town running v 0.9.9.1
Playable by all means but framedrops for various instances such as entering battles, after winning them, using magic - doesn't disturb the game per se but it's not 100% smooth either Graphics: Mode: Buffered Rendering Simulate block transfer - checked Frameskipping 1 Auto framskip - checked Prevent FPS from exceeding 60 - checked Alternative speed - 0 postprocess shader - 4xHQ GLSL stretch to display - checked rendering resolution - auto 1:1 vsync - checked mipmapping - checked hardware transform - checked software skinning - checked vertex cache - checked lazy texture - checked retain changed textures - checked disable slower effects - checked spline/bezier curves - low upscale - auto upscale type - xBRZ anisotropic filtering - off texture filtering - auto System: fast memory - checked multithreaded - checked I/O on thread - checked If anyone have any better settings then let me know |
